    Quote Originally Posted by player View Post
    @robert can you tell me what is the amount of tax on this UL1350 plan??
    Service Tax = 12%
    Education Cess = 3% on Service Tax
    Total = 12.36%

    Quote Originally Posted by players_player View Post
    Man i really find that UL 1350 Costly when it totals Up!!:47:
    See it is a very cheap if you can use it properly. How?????

    Pay the annual discounted payment which will be around 15169. and go for 1350PLUS then your monthly rental will be wiped off........ so per month your cost will be 1265 including TAX. You will get the 'asli Maza' of Broadband. As it is unlimited and fast. On the other hand, the lawer version is 750 which will provide you a dial up speed. As Internet connect Card of BSNL gives you 144kbps @ 250 per month unlimited. Where you are paying 750 for a dial up () connection.
